DescriptionNVD

Vulnerability in the Oracle Product Hub product of Oracle E-Business Suite (component: Internal Operations). Supported versions that are affected are 12.2.3-12.2.15. Easily exploitable vulnerability allows high privileged attacker with network access via HTTP to compromise Oracle Product Hub. Successful attacks of this vulnerability can result in takeover of Oracle Product Hub. CVSS 3.1 Base Score 7.2 (Confidentiality, Integrity and Availability impacts). C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:H/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H).

AnalysisAI

Oracle Product Hub, the product master-data module of Oracle E-Business Suite, fails to properly enforce authorization in its Internal Operations component across supported releases 12.2.3 through 12.2.15, allowing an attacker who already holds a high-privileged account to achieve full takeover of the module over HTTP.
